Finland, Pennsylvania

Coordinates:40°23′03″N75°25′10″W / 40.38417°N 75.41944°W /40.38417; -75.41944
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Unincorporated community in Pennsylvania, U.S.

Finland is a village and anunincorporated community on theUnami Creek in southernMilford Township, Bucks County, Pennsylvania, United States. It is split between theGreen LaneZip Code of 18054 and thePennsburg zip code of 18073.[1] The immediate area was known in the 1920s as the "Poconos ofPhiladelphia" and as "The Fineland," and it is from this latter name that the US post office had put it on the map as Finland in 1886. Multiplesummer camps have been located in this area and one of them is still in use.[2] The Unami Creek flows southward to thePerkiomen Creek. The village was established byFinnishimmigrants toNew Sweden.[3]
